Measles - outbreak in Andalusia, Spain

So far this year, 72 cases of measles have been reported in Andalusia, five of them in the last nine days. To date, a total of 13 outbreaks have been identified, seven of which remain active. Of the reported cases, 26% have been imported, originating from Morocco (17 cases), Belgium (1), and Denmark (1). Among the autochthonous cases, 14 are isolated with no known source of infection, suggesting community transmission of the virus.

Mpox - Spain. Update on the outbrake

In 2025, 72 cases have accumulated. The latest update (March 25, 2025) reports 12 new cases: two from 2024 and 10 from 2025. The clinical and epidemiological characteristics of the recent cases are similar to those of the previous cases. All cases with clade information belong to clade II.

Presence of poliovirus in wastewater in Barcelona Metropolitan Area

Routine microbiological analyses of wastewater at the Besòs Wastewater Treatment Plant have shown the presence of circulating poliovirus. The Department of Health has begun an investigation to detect whether there are infected people in the community.

RSV in Spain - bronchiolitis, unusual increase in cases

Spain reports that one in 56 healthy children under one year of age are admitted for respiratory syncytial virus, which is the main cause of bronchiolitis. There are 40% more cases than in the pre-pandemic era and Covid has changed the epidemiological cycle of viruses.
